Enhancement of Er3+ Luminescence in LiNbO3:Mg Crystals
-
Abstract
The luminescent properties of Er3+ ions in LiNbO3:Er and LiNbO3:Mg,Er crystals at room temperature were investigated by the emission spectra and the selective excitation spectra. The energy transition processes of Er3+ luminescence were analysed. It is found that the luminescent intensity of Er3+ ions in the LiNbO3:Mg,Er crystal is increased up to 7.8 times compared with that in the LiNbO3:Er crystal. Decrease of the defect center (NbLi) concentration due to doping with Mg2+ ions plays a key role in this phenomenon.
